Whole School Food Policy
Aims
-
To ensure that all pupils and staff are provided with the necessary information to enable them to make informed decisions regarding the consumption of food and drink
-
To ensure that all pupils receive guidance as to the safe and hygienic preparation of food
-
To ensure that all pupils are provided with basic guidance concerning the growing of food.
How this is to be achieved
-
Fresh water to be accessible to each pupil at any time of the day
-
The benefits of healthy eating established through curriculum provision, specifically in science, D.T. and P.S.H.E. lessons.
-
Guidance on the preparation of food provided in lesson times, specifically in D.T.
-
Guidance on safety and hygiene provided in D.T. and P.S.H.E. time.
-
All children to have access to a daily, healthy, hot or cold meal that conforms to the D.f.E.S. Nutritional Standards for School Lunches and other School Food requirements.
-
Fruit or vegetables to be consumed during break times.
-
Extra-curricular provision (breakfast club, after school club) to conform to the Whole School Food Policy.
-
Growing areas to be created and used as a learning resource during curricular and extra-curricular time.
Monitoring
This policy has been initiated by the School Council, and finalised in conjunction with the Healthy Schools governing sub-committee. It is currently being presented to parents and carers, via the school’s website, for consideration and approval.
